Recombinant Albumin for Stabilization of Live-Attenuated Viral Vaccines

Enhanced liquid-phase stability of live-attenuated Flavivirus vaccines using recombinant albumin The single-stranded RNA viruses belonging to the genus Flavivirus (family, Flaviviridae) are significant to global public health due to the high rates of morbidity and mortality they cause.1 For example, Yellow Fever sickens approximately 200,000 people and kills 30,000 annually.2 Other viruses belonging to this …
